Big data aporta gran sabiduría al Internet de las Cosas_Big Data Inteligencia Artificial para el Internet de las Cosas
Con la ola de informatización global, la industria de la informatización continúa desarrollándose y extendiéndose, y ha penetrado en muchas empresas e individuos. El surgimiento de la arquitectura del sistema SOA traerá una nueva revolución a la informatización.
A lo largo de la historia de la construcción y aplicación de la información, a pesar de la aparición de XML (un subconjunto del lenguaje de marcado universal estándar), Unicode, UML y otros estándares de información, las fuentes de datos entre muchos sistemas heterogéneos todavía se utilizan. La utilización de formatos de datos, metadatos y metamodelos independientes ha sido durante mucho tiempo un hábito entre los proveedores de productos de información. La integración de datos de origen relativamente independientes a menudo se logra mediante la creación de ciertos programas de cálculo y adquisición de datos, lo que requiere mucho trabajo. El hecho de que exista una gran cantidad de islas de información reduce en gran medida el ROI (retorno de la inversión) de la construcción de información, y ETL se ha convertido en una herramienta eficaz para centralizar estos datos heterogéneos. ETL se utiliza a menudo para extraer datos del sistema de origen, convertirlos a un formato compatible con el sistema de destino y luego cargarlos en el sistema de destino. Una vez adquiridos, convertidos y cargados los datos, para generar valor de aplicación, se necesitan herramientas de presentación de datos adicionales para implementarlos. Un proceso de aplicación de datos tan complejo inevitablemente generará altos costos de aplicación.
La gestión de datos estructurados aún se puede integrar y aplicar a través de los métodos anteriores. Estas preguntas desafiantes pueden resultar abrumadoras cuando se trata de contenido no estructurado. Las soluciones de aplicaciones de gestión de contenidos se basan en diferentes sistemas de aplicaciones de información y la mayoría de ellas están delimitadas verticalmente por departamentos organizacionales. En el mercado de gestión de contenidos, a menudo se utilizan productos de diferentes proveedores para proporcionar estas soluciones. Incluso los productos del mismo fabricante suelen tener funciones superpuestas y no pueden integrarse.
Con la profundización de la construcción de la informatización, los límites funcionales entre los diferentes sistemas de aplicaciones se han vuelto borrosos. Al mismo tiempo, los sistemas de planificación de recursos empresariales y los sistemas empresariales colaborativos requieren análisis de inteligencia empresarial y visualización de datos para proporcionar una base operativa para el usuario.
En un entorno de mercado ferozmente competitivo y en constante cambio, es difícil solidificar el modelo de gestión de una empresa utilizando software de información tradicional, las empresas deben enfrentar enormes desafíos cuando quieren realizar algunos cambios.
El surgimiento de la arquitectura del sistema SOA y la transformación de la información
Xin Erlun, gerente general del Departamento de Servicios de Microsoft en la Gran China, dijo que desde el sistema mainframe utilizado en los mainframes en la década de 1960, Desde el Desde la arquitectura CS aplicada a las PC en la década de 1980 hasta la aparición de Internet en la década de 1990, los sistemas se miniaturizaron y distribuyeron cada vez más. Después de la aparición de WebService en 2000, SOA fue aclamado como el marco básico de la próxima generación de servicios web y se ha convertido en una nueva dirección de desarrollo en el campo de la información informática.
La aparición de SOA ha traído nuevos conceptos a la industria de la información tradicional. Ya no son arquitecturas independientes y pueden conectarse fácilmente entre sí para combinar y compartir información.
El software de información anterior se puede reutilizar. El software de colaboración basado en SOA proporciona funciones de integración de aplicaciones y puede integrar datos de sistemas heterogéneos como ERP, CRM y Recursos Humanos.
Con el método de acoplamiento flexible, siempre que comprendamos completamente el proceso de negocio, podemos implementar nuestro propio sistema de información a través de diagramas de flujo sin escribir una línea de código. Así como los ladrillos y el cemento han sido preparados para ti, solo necesitas pensar en qué tipo de casa construir y podrás construirla fácilmente. Acelere el desarrollo y reduzca los costos de desarrollo y mantenimiento. El software refina toda la gestión en formularios y procesos para registrar el contenido de la gestión y especificar la dirección del flujo del proceso.
Integración de información y datos más sencilla. La función de integración de información puede integrar fácilmente documentos, directorios y páginas web dispersas en WAN y LAN, fortaleciendo la relevancia colaborativa de la información. Al mismo tiempo, la compleja y costosa integración de datos se ha convertido en configuraciones de parámetros que pueden implementarse de forma sencilla y económica. Creó un nuevo campo de aplicaciones de información totalmente integradas.
En términos de implementación de funciones específicas, las funciones implementadas por el software de colaboración SOA incluyen gestión del conocimiento, gestión de procesos, gestión de personal, gestión de clientes, gestión de proyectos, integración de aplicaciones, etc. Desde una perspectiva departamental, implica administración. , Logística, marketing, logística, producción, etc.
Desde una perspectiva de aplicación, la función de gestión de información en el software de colaboración SOA tiene plenamente en cuenta la inversión en software y hardware de información en toda la organización empresarial. Aunque se pueden utilizar varias tecnologías de TI para diferentes propósitos, la gestión de la información no divide arbitrariamente la información en partes estructuradas o no estructuradas. Por lo tanto, los sistemas de gestión estructurados como ERP no son todos de construcción de información al mismo tiempo, la gestión de la información tampoco tiene. una visión de dividir las soluciones de información en departamentos, por lo que la idea de crear funciones de aplicaciones de software basándose únicamente en partes no es necesariamente inquebrantable. En comparación con el software de aplicación tradicional como ERP y CRM, la diferencia clave entre el software de colaboración basado en SOA es que puede proporcionar servicios a cualquier usuario que los necesite en el momento adecuado, en el lugar adecuado y por motivos legítimos.